Delayed Presentation and Prolonged Survival of a Child with Surfactant Protein B Deficiency.

Surfactant protein B encoding gene mutations have been related to early onset fatal respiratory distress in fullterm neonates. We report a school-aged male child homozygous for a surfactant protein B encoding gene missense mutation who presented after the neonatal period. His respiratory insufficiency responded to high dose intravenous methylprednisolone and hydroxychloroquine.
